NASCAR ’14 Is Now Available for Xbox 360, PlayStation 3 and PC

As the “Great American Race” approaches, NASCAR is hitting the gas on the racetrack and into gamers’ homes with the release of NASCAR ’14. Deep Silver announced today that the racing game NASCAR ’14, developed by ETX Racing, is available in North America on the Xbox 360® games and entertainment system from Microsoft, PlayStation®3 computer entertainment system and Steam for Windows PC for the suggested retail price of $49.99.

NASCAR ’14 includes the most requested gaming feature: online leagues, allowing gamers to band together to overtake rivals on the track. NASCAR ’14 also delivers skill-based matchmaking for the first time in franchise history.

When gamers aren’t competing online, they can build their career or take the wheel of their favorite drivers to relive the best NASCAR moments from 2013 and purchase new 2014 highlights throughout the season. Using authentic physics and real race data from licensed drivers, and featuring all NASCAR-sanctioned tracks, fans can keep current with the 2014 NASCAR season by buying monthly content packs filled with multiple races for only $5 each. NASCAR fans can now do more than just watch the race – they can drop into a recreation of an exact race moment soon after it happens to relive or rewrite history.

Tony Stewart, the three-time NASCAR Sprint Cup Series champion and winner of the “Drive For the Cover” contest, was chosen by more than 700,000 fans to appear on the front of the box. Today gamers can race as Stewart or more than 40 other licensed drivers in NASCAR ’14 and then watch him as he returns to the track at the Daytona 500 on February 23.

It’s your turn to immerse yourself in the full-throttle thrill of the world’s most exciting motor sports racing series in NASCAR ’14. Take the wheel from your favorite driver and participate in the race week experience complete with practice, qualifying and race day challenges. With your favorite personalities and replays, NASCAR ’14 is the authentic NASCAR experience for fans.

• NASCAR Highlights: Take advantage of “NASCAR Highlights” to determine the outcome of the biggest race thrills. Monthly DLC packs available for $5 each will feature key moments from recent races in the 2014 season. ETX Racing recreates the action where exact condition of the cars is the same and track positions are identical – the only difference is you!

• Career Mode: Work your way through the ranks in a comprehensive career mode; complete with custom car builds, sponsor acquisition and R&D to get your team into victory lane.

• Official Teams & Tracks: Race against the official NASCAR teams & drivers on your favorite tracks including the high banks of Daytona, the twists & turns of Sonoma and the exhilarating speed of Talladega.

• Leagues: Take competition to the next level and host online leagues with your friends, fully supported by statistics, challenges, rankings and replay.

• Online Multiplayer: Take advantage of dynamic skill-based matchmaking, tournaments and easy drop in/out server browser functionality for a fair and enjoyable experience.

NASCAR ’14 is on store shelves in North America today, February 18, 2014 and is rated “E” (for Everyone) by the ESRB.
